Debra Borchardt

Staff Reporter
Prior to joining TheStreet.com, Debra spent 15 years at Bear Stearns as a vice president working in fixed income, foreign exchange and clearing operations. She has also worked for the American Capital Family of Funds and at Merrill Lynch, receiving her securities license in 1987. Debra recently completed her master’s degree in business and economic reporting at New York University and also has a B.A. from the University of Houston.
